ICE FUND FACES NEW DELIBERATIONS IN CONGRESS

What's happened

Senate and House debates intensify over a $70 billion three-year funding package for Immigration and Customs Enforcement and Border Patrol, with lawmakers grappling over a controversial $1.8 billion settlement fund for Trump allies. The measure has sparked intra-party divisions and a series of amendments as leadership seeks to finalize funding through the end of Trump’s term.

How we got here

The package funds ICE and CBP through the end of Trump’s term, following a prolonged dispute in Congress over immigration enforcement and related provisions, including the so-called settlement fund tied to a DOJ-IRS settlement.
